"Canada-led proposal to end international fossil fuel financing dies with incoming Trump administration
Deal would have phased out certain fossil fuel subsidies and diverted public money to clean energy instead
January 19, 2025
A deal on ending public financing for foreign fossil fuel projects — which Canada co-led on the world stage — has died in the face of key holdout countries and the incoming administration of U.S. president-elect Donald Trump.
Canada, along with the U.K and European Union, proposed in 2023 to end financing through export credit agencies — government agencies that support foreign trade — for oil and gas projects abroad and divert the money to clean energy instead." CBC.ca I guess Donald Trump, is going to have his way.
